HEALTH: 9hower and health signs posted which state that bathers take showers; no sick or infected bathers; no glass or dangerous objects; and children under the age of 16 must be accompanied by an adult swimner within. i.iL 3. CERTIFIED POOL OPERATORS: Must staff at least two (2) certified operators in First Aid, Water Safety, C.P.R. , and have one available on the premises during ..ol operating hours. !'�, 604 wcfa CeA `To- '4 cA L 4. SAFETY: One shepards crook and one ring .uoy with adequate rope for each 2,000 sq. ft. water surface. One pool divider for shallow end with floatation buoys. 1)eep42yE) 5..C{, ' Ce5. FIRST AID: First aid kit (see back), emergency telephone numbers posted, local police, state police, fire department. and several available physic s. RECIRCULATION - FILTRATION: Purification system capable of maintaining quality of water, turnover every 8 hours, maximum filtration rate 2-3 gal. per mina per sq. ft. filter. MARKINGS: Must be cl arly marked on deck and wall of pool. Markings most be displayed for every foot down to a depth of 5 feet, and then at appropriate places of not more than 25 foot intervals around the deep portion of the pool. ___ 9. DIVING BOARDS: Rigidly constructed, properly anchored, braced for heaviest load, sound no splinters or cracks, non slip surface. BACTERIOLOGICAL CUALITY: Health Department shall cause water samplesto be analyzed as considered necessary. Quality shall meet the USPHS drinking water standards. Untreated water not over 2,400 MEN Coliform. 4.12. CHEMICAL STANDARDS: Treated with chlorine or other effective method. Tests taken at least 4 times a day as required by Health Department. Free Chlorine . 1.0 - 3.0, pH 7.2 - 7.8, Bromine 2.0 - 6.0, Total Alkalinity 50 - 150 p.p.m. and Combined Chlorine less than 2 p.p.m. are required once a day. X115. WADING POOLS: Quality of the water shall be the same as swimning pools. Turnover 4 hours or less. * 16. ENCLOSURE: A 6 foot high fence in accordance with M.G.L. c.140 with self-closing and self-latching gates or doors. Indoor pool must also be restricted�icin a similar manner.
